The performance of hydrogenated nitrile rubber sealing ring?

 

The performance of hydrogenated nitrile rubber sealing ring is mainly reflected in the following aspects:

 

First, temperature resistance

Hydrogenated nitrile butadiene rubber (HNBR) has excellent temperature resistance, its standard temperature range is -40°C to 150°C, and some special formulations can be used up to 180°C. Even in high temperature environment, HNBR can still maintain good elastic and mechanical properties, and is not prone to aging and hardening. This gives hydrogenated nitrile rubber seals excellent stability and durability in high temperature environments.

 

Second, chemical corrosion resistance

Hydrogenated nitrile rubber has a wider range of chemical resistance due to its special hydrogenation treatment. It can withstand a wider variety of chemicals, including strong acids, bases and some organic solvents. This makes the hydrogenated nitrile rubber seal ring perform particularly well in the chemical industry and highly corrosive environments, and can effectively resist the erosion of various corrosive media.

 

Three, oil resistance

Hydrogenated nitrile butadiene rubber has good resistance to fuel oil and lubricating oil. This makes the hydrogenated nitrile rubber sealing ring have a wide range of applications in petroleum, petrochemical and other fields, and can maintain a stable sealing effect for a long time.

 

Fourth, high strength and high tearing performance

Hydrogenated nitrile rubber has high strength and high tearing properties, which makes the sealing ring made of it can withstand large pressure and tension, and is not easy to break or damage. This high strength and high tearing properties ensure the stability and reliability of hydrogenated nitrile rubber seals under various harsh conditions.

 

Fifth, wear resistance

Hydrogenated nitrile butadiene rubber has excellent wear resistance and can withstand long-term friction and wear without affecting its sealing performance. This gives hydrogenated nitrile rubber seals excellent durability and reliability in applications requiring prolonged operation and frequent friction.

 

  1. Resistance to compression and permanent deformation

Hydrogenated nitrile butadiene rubber has a high resistance to compression permanent deformation, which means that it can quickly return to its original shape and size after being subjected to pressure, maintaining a stable sealing effect. This performance makes the hydrogenated nitrile rubber seal ring have excellent performance in a variety of dynamic sealing applications.

 

Hydrogenated nitrile rubber sealing ring has multiple excellent properties such as temperature resistance, chemical corrosion resistance, oil resistance, high strength, high tearing performance, wear resistance and compression permanent deformation resistance. These properties make the hydrogenated nitrile rubber seal ring in the petroleum, petrochemical, chemical industry, automotive industry and other high-end applications have a wide range of application prospects and market demand.
